How to fill out requests for public records

How to fill out requests for public records
01
Step 1: Start by identifying the agency or organization from which you need to obtain public records.
02
Step 2: Look for any specific guidelines or instructions provided by the agency regarding the process of requesting public records.
03
Step 3: Prepare a written request addressed to the designated public records officer or contact person of the agency.
04
Step 4: Include a clear and specific description of the records you are requesting. If possible, provide relevant dates, names, or any other information that can help narrow down the search.
05
Step 5: Specify the format in which you would like to receive the records (e.g., printed copies, electronic files, etc.).
06
Step 6: Provide your contact information, including your name, address, phone number, and email, so the agency can communicate with you regarding the request.
07
Step 7: Submit your request either by mail, email, or through the agency's online portal, if available.
08
Step 8: Keep a copy of your request for your records and make note of the date you submitted it.
09
Step 9: Wait for the agency's response. Depending on the jurisdiction, they may have a specific timeframe within which they must provide the requested records or notify you of any exemptions or denials.
10
Step 10: If you encounter any issues or delays, follow up with the agency in a polite and professional manner to inquire about the status of your request.
11
Step 11: Once you receive the requested records, review them carefully and assess whether you need any additional information or clarification.
Who needs requests for public records?
01
Various individuals and groups may need requests for public records, including but not limited to:
02
- Journalists and media organizations investigating and reporting on public interest issues.
03
- Researchers and academics studying public policies and government actions.
04
- Legal professionals involved in litigation or seeking evidence for their cases.
05
- Advocacy groups and non-profit organizations working on social justice, civil rights, or legal reform.
06
- Government watchdog organizations and concerned citizens interested in monitoring government activities.
07
- Individuals seeking personal records or documentation from government agencies for official purposes.
08
The right to access public records promotes transparency, accountability, and informed decision-making in a democratic society.

What is requests for public records?
Requests for public records are formal inquiries made by individuals or entities to access information held by government agencies or public bodies. These records can include a variety of documents such as reports, meeting minutes, and other data that the public has the right to access.
Who is required to file requests for public records?
Any individual or organization can file requests for public records. There is no specific requirement limiting who can make such requests, making it accessible to the general public, businesses, and other entities.
How to fill out requests for public records?
To fill out requests for public records, one typically needs to complete a request form provided by the agency holding the records. This form usually requires basic information such as the requester's contact details, a clear description of the records being requested, and the preferred method of receiving the information.
What is the purpose of requests for public records?
The purpose of requests for public records is to promote transparency and accountability in government operations. By allowing the public to access government-held information, these requests facilitate informed citizen engagement and oversight of public officials.
What information must be reported on requests for public records?
Requests for public records must typically include the name and contact information of the requester, a description of the records sought, and any relevant details that would help locate the records. Additional information may be required depending on the specific agency's guidelines.
